1. The
protective goggles used should be products that have been inspected by the product inspection agency;
2. The width and size of
protective goggles should be suitable for the user's face;
3. The lenses are worn and rough, and the frame is damaged, which will affect the vision of the operator and should be replaced in time;
4.
Protective goggles should be used by a dedicated person to prevent the infection of eye diseases;
5. The filter and protective film of welding
protective goggles should be selected and replaced according to the requirements of the specified operation;
6. Prevent heavy fall and heavy pressure, and prevent hard objects from rubbing the lens and mask.
